A design study on a storage ring light source is in progress at Tohoku University. The facility will be constructed at the site of Laboratory of Nuclear Science. There are a 300 MeV linac and a 1.2 GeV stretcher-booster ring operational, which will be used as injectors for the light source parasitically. The design of the storage ring has been modified to meet increasing demands for more insertion devices and more flux in X-rays. In the latest version, the beam energy is increased to 1.8 GeV and the emittance is reduced to 4.9 nm rad. Total number of the straight sections is increased to 16, two of which are 15 m long and reserved for long undulators or advanced devices in future. About 50 beam-lines can be constructed, while 15 of them will be constructed in the first stage. (C) 2001 Elsevier Science B.V. All rights reserved.
